Overview of Bom Shanka Machines psymmetrixDelay for macOS

Bom Shanka Machines' psymmetrixDelay is a delay effect plugin designed to immerse users in psychedelia, offering a unique and intuitive interface with powerful features. This delay processor is perfect for adding depth, complexity, and mind-bending textures to any audio source, making it an ideal tool for genres like psychedelic trance, ambient, experimental, and more.

Features of Bom Shanka Machines psymmetrixDelay for macOS

  • 1/128 to 1/8 note tempo-synced delay
  • 1 to 4 times delay time multiplier with triplet and dotted options
  • Insane upper feedback level, with optional brick wall limiter
  • Feedback buffer lock for outlandish stutter effects
  • Multimode resonant filter switchable pre or post-feedback with tempo syncable LFO
  • Mono feedback loop with adjustable pan position and tempo syncable LFO
  • Mix amount control for use as in insert or send effect

Technical Details and System Requirements

  • macOS 10.9 or greater
  • Native Apple Silicon (M1 or better) support
  • 64-bit version only
  • 3gHz or faster Intel or ARM CPU
  • Minimum 4GB RAM
  • VST 2/3 or Audio Unit compatible host
